**TICKET-4482: Websocket reconnects failing after cred expiry**

Hey, quick one for review. The Pulsewire gateway drops websocket connections every ~30 min because the reconnect handler reuses the original auth token instead of fetching a fresh one. Expired creds = infinite retry loop, and the client just spins. Fix swaps in a token refresh before each reconnect attempt. Tested against staging, looks solid. To verify locally, point the client at the relay and authenticate with the key below.

gateway credential: qvz23-XSZTNBjrucz4Q49XMT1TuVw

## Runbook: Template Render Latency

If p95 render time on the Larkspool templating tier exceeds 800ms, check the fragment cache first: `CACHE_TTL_SECONDS` may have been zeroed by a bad deploy. Bump `RENDER_WORKERS` to 8 max; beyond that the host swaps. Restart via `svc restart larkspool-render`. The cache node requires an access secret, set on the next line of the env file.

env line for bajop-fahag: RELAY_SECRET5=ff20c

Contract renewal falls in Q1. Exposure: a non-renewal would cut operating cash flow below covenant thresholds within two quarters. Mitigations underway: pipeline diversification in the Merrowind sector, pricing restructure for mid-market, and a dedicated retention team on the Tallowfield account. Decision requested: approve accelerated diversification spend. Management's confidential recommendation on the broader plan is stated immediately below.

management briefing: The renewal with Ulaathix Group closes at $2 million a year, 15 percent below the last contract. Project Oliwyn slips by two quarters because of the audit delay.

**Ticket: Fenced code blocks double-escaped in Quillmark pipeline**

Since the Quillmark renderer upgrade, fenced code blocks containing HTML entities are escaped twice, so `&amp;` renders literally in published docs. The regression appears between the sanitizer pass and the syntax highlighter; swapping their order in the pipeline config fixes the output in local tests. Patch is up for review in the render-core branch. No other node types affected per the snapshot suite. Reproduced against the build below.

session token of kagup-hahaf = htk3_2b8